Is Harry's Sandwich Shop clean?
Harry's Sandwich Shop is no longer in business. Chicago Department of Public Health recorded it as out of business on June 21, 2017, which is an administrative result rather than a health finding — the business closed or moved, it was not shut down over conditions. Its last actual inspection result was Pass on March 8, 2017. The record below is kept for history; it says nothing about whatever occupies the address now.

How Chicago grades restaurants
Chicago does not use letter grades. Every inspection ends in one of three official results: Pass, Pass with Conditions, or Fail. Pass with Conditions means violations were found but corrected on the spot or under a deadline — the restaurant is open, with homework. A Fail means serious violations went uncorrected, and it usually brings a re-inspection within days. Chicago also flags “priority” violations, the ones most likely to actually make someone sick. Cooked reads Pass as clean, Pass with Conditions as mid, and Fail as cooked, and shows the itemized violations behind each result.
